Our analysis ranked Portland Community College the best school in the country for a degree in building/home/construction inspection/inspector. This very large public university is located in the city of Portland. Portland Community College awarded about 11 building/home/construction inspection/inspector degrees in the most recent data year. Students who receive their building/home/construction inspection/inspector degree from Portland Community College earn around $63,103 in the first couple years of their career. Portland Community College graduates carry a median of $20,648 in student loans.

Students looking for a strong building/home/construction inspection/inspector program will find one at Chemeketa Community College, which ranked #2. This large public university is located in the suburb of Salem. About 15 building/home/construction inspection/inspector degrees were awarded at Chemeketa Community College in the most recent year. Graduates of the building/home/construction inspection/inspector program make about $45,440 in their early career. Chemeketa Community College graduates carry a median of $15,755 in student loans.

This ranking is produced by College Factual (MF_RANKING_2025), 2026 edition. Schools are scored on a blend of student outcomes (graduation rate, post-graduation earnings), affordability, and program focus, drawn primarily from the U.S. Department of Education (IPEDS and College Scorecard).
Ranking method: College Major Top Ranked · 2 schools evaluated.
- The Integrated Postsecondary Education Data System (IPEDS) from the National Center for Education Statistics (NCES), a branch of the U.S. Department of Education (DOE), serves as the core of our data about colleges.
- Some other college data, including much of the graduate earnings data, comes from the U.S. Department of Education’s (College Scorecard).
